Role description

The Senior Data Scientists will leverage expertise in advanced statistical and modelling techniques to design, prototype, and build the next-generation analytics engines and services. They will work closely with the analytics teams and business teams to derive actionable insights, helping the organization in achieving its’ strategic goals. Their work will involve high levels of interaction with the integrated analytics team, including data engineers, translators and more senior data scientists.

Key responsibilities
  • Has expertise in implementing complex statistical analyses for data processing, exploration, model building and implementation
  • Lead teams of 2-3 associate data scientists in the use case building and delivery process
  • Is able to communicate complex technical concepts to both technical and non technical audience
  • Plays a key role in driving ideation around the modeling process and developing models. Is able to conceptualize and drive re-iteration and fine tuning of models
  • Contribute to knowledge building and sharing by researching best practices, documenting solutions and continuously iterating on new ways to solve problems. Mentors junior team members to do the same
